The world aspires toward reflection. Words are the oblique mirrors that hold our thoughts. We gaze into these word-mirrors and catch glimpses of meaning, belonging, and shelter. Behind their beautiful, bright surfaces is the dark and the silence. Words are like the god, Janus; they face outward and inward at once."
language, more than just words, a tool for expressing what’s inside for sharing the beauty, darkness, and depths of our souls for letting our various emotions take a ride language, more than just communication, a bridge that connects us all a way to share our human experience and breaking down walls that make us small language, let us choose our words with care, make them a reflection of who we are language is a gift to be treasured a beacon lighting up the darkest soul, making it aware
